Philadelphia Eagles Dominate Kansas City to Win Super Bowl LIX

Photo: Bill Streicher ~ IMAGN IMAGES

DETROIT, Feb. 9, 2025 ~ The Philadelphia Eagles scored 40 points on the way to winning Super Bowl LIX in New Orleans against the Kansas City Chiefs, who only scored 22 points Sunday evening. 

The Eagles defense recorded six sacks, bringing pressure to back-to-back Super Bowl champion quarterback Patrick Mahomes all night long. Mahomes tallied three total turnovers to go with three passing touchdowns, including an interception returned for a touchdown by rookie cornerback Cooper DeJean. He also recorded a fumble and threw another interception to linebacker Zack Baun in Eagles scoring range, in which they converted into seven points on a 12-yard touchdown to wide receiver A.J. Brown

Philadelphia quarterback Jalen Hurts won the Most Valuable Player of the game award, scoring three total touchdowns. Hurts passed for two scores to go with 221 yards, while reaching the endzone on their patented Tush-Push play. He finished with 292 total yards. 

The dagger in the game came late in the third quarter from Philadephia wide receiver DeVonta Smith on a 46-yard touchdown catch to make the deficit 34 points, the most of the night.

(CONTINUED) Philadelphia only allowed a combined 49 rushing yards from four different Kansas City players, completely stifling one of the top offenses in the NFL

Chiefs rookie wide receiver Xavier Worthy had a strong performance, going for 157 receiving yards and two touchdowns. His 50-yard touchdown was the longest scored of the game. 

This is the second Super Bowl the Eagles have won in the history of their franchise, getting revenge from a 2023 loss to the Chiefs. They first won in 2018 over Michigan and NFL legend Tom Brady. The Chiefs had the chance to make history and be the first team in NFL history to win three consecutive Super Bowls, but ultimately could not get it done. 

Now that the offseason is in full swing, the next big day for the Detroit Lions is Feb. 18. Beginning on this date through 4 p.m. on March 4, teams will be able to Franchise Tag players.
